Day4 Thousand Islands - U.S. Niagara Falls
1000 islandsEarly departure for The Thousand Islands which encompasses a region Northeast from the outlet of Lake Ontario and extends approximately 60 miles in length comprising more than 1800 Islands. Your tour guide will take you to ride the Thousand Islands Cruise(Unavailable in winter) Boat. This cruise will let you explore the Thousand Island areas and see the homes among the many rich & famous (May exchanged for Corning Glass in Winter time). Arriving Niagara Falls in the evening, we will offer you a nighte tour which take you to the illumination of the fall.

Day5 U.S. Niagara Falls - Boston

 niagara falls In the morning, your tour guide will bring you to the "Maid of the Mist"--- A boat ride that takes you up close to the bottom of the falls to fully appreciate its majesty & power. No visit to the Niagara Falls is complete without this spectacular experience. For a panoramic view of the falls from above, our next stop will be to visit the Goat Island, which will let you overlook the three distinctive falls that compose the Niagara Falls - Horseshoe Falls, American Falls, & Bridal's Veil. This is an ideal place for beautiful photo shoots that will give you memories to last a lifetime. Lunch will be around the falls area, then we head back to Boston.

Day6 Boston City Tour - Home Town

 boston We will start the tour by visiting the pristine campuses of Harvard and MIT, both world-class educational institutions. We will also visit prominent sites in Boston such as the State House, built between 1795 and 1797 on Beacon Hill overlooking the Boston Common, and recently featured in the major Hollywood film "The Departed". There will also be an opportunity for a harbor cruise (optional), where you can view Boston's magnificent skyline and Charles River.
In the afternoon, We will visit The John F. Kennedy Presidential Library and Museum. Then we continue to visit downtown Boston and Quincy Market, also known as Faneuil Hall Marketplace.
